生 life, birth. 活 vivid, lively. “Block of meaning” is the best phrase, because one kanji is not necessarily a “word” on its own. You might have to combine one kanji with another in order to make an actual word, and also to express more complex concepts: 生 + 活 = 生活 lifestyle. 食 + 生活 = 食生活 eating habits.

Japanese Sign Language (JSL) is the sign language used in Japan. Just like how Japanese is completely different from English, JSL is completely different from ASL. For one, JSL uses mouthing to distinguish between various signs. ASL uses mouth movements a little bit, but not mouthing to this extent. I get ...Sep 18, 2023 · Here they are: これ (kore) means this, and それ (sore) means that in Japanese. To say that over there, you should use the word あれ (are). わたし (watashi) is the universal way to say I in Japanese, although it is not the only way to do so. する (suru) is a verb that means to do or to make. いく (iku) is the verb to go. From J …We call the Japanese pronunciation kunyomi or ‘meaning reading’. The Chinese pronunciation is used when the kanji is part of a compound word. This means the kanji is joined together with other kanji to make a longer word. This is called onyomi or ‘sound-based reading’. Most traditional ways to learn Japanese are not efficient and is just a waste …Here’s how the 5 vowels sound in Japanese: あ / ア: “ah” as in “latte”. い / イ: “ee” as in “bee”. う / ウ: “oo” as in “tooth”. え / エ: “eh” as in “echo”. お / オ: “oh” as in “open”. Even when combined with consonants, the sound of the vowel stays the same. Aug 31, 2020 · 4. Katakana. Katakana is another type of Japanese alphabet that represents the Japanese syllables. It’s said that the origin of these characters come from fragmented versions of Chinese characters. Katakana has the same exact sounds as Hiragana — 46.
